Our website has a global header that includes links to the Home page, a Contact page, and Get Involved page. While on the Home page on a desktop computer, if you have the browser window maximized the header links are unable to be clicked. If you resize the browser window to be more narrow, eventually it gets to a size that the link are able to be clicked. Everything works fine on a mobile phone. The header links also work fine for the Contact and Get Involved pages. Just issues on the Home page. Is there a way to fix this? It looks like there's something funky going on with that theme, where items in the body container are showing up overlaying the header section, which causes the menu to be seen, but not be able to be clicked. A couple of options are just adding overflow: none to the body-container, which is more of a hacky fix, or digging into the theme to see why there's a simple menu module in the body container.
Regardless, if you're using a paid theme, I would reach out to the creators, unless you've customized it since then.
